Know before you go

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ring P. Namgyal Road.

Local know-how to help you travel smarter and make the most of every moment.

Start your ride early in the morning to avoid the afternoon heat and enjoy the peaceful atmosphere.
Bring plenty of water and snacks, as amenities can be sparse along the route.
Consider hiring a local guide for an enriched experience and insights about the region.
Don’t forget your camera to capture the stunning landscapes and unique moments along the way.

    Getting There

    Walking

    Start at Leh Main Market, which is a central hub for tourists. From the market, head east on Main Bazaar Road until you reach the intersection with Old Leh Road. Turn left onto Old Leh Road. Continue straight for about 1 kilometer, passing by small shops and local eateries. You'll notice a large prayer wheel on your right; continue walking until you reach P. Namgyal Road, which is just past the prayer wheel. You will find P. Namgyal Road on your right side.

    Cycling

    If you have access to a bicycle, start at Leh Main Market. Head east on Main Bazaar Road, then take a left onto Old Leh Road. Continue cycling straight for about 1 kilometer. Keep an eye out for a large prayer wheel on your right. P. Namgyal Road will be located just past the prayer wheel on your right. Enjoy the scenic views as you cycle through this vibrant area.

    Local Bus

    If you prefer public transport, take a local bus from the Leh Main Market to the Old Leh area. The buses usually run every 30 minutes. Get off at the stop near the prayer wheel. From there, walk a short distance to your right, and you will find P. Namgyal Road just after the prayer wheel. Check with locals for bus schedules and stops for the most accurate times.
